Numbers 14:22
22Because all those men which have seen my glory, and my miracles, which I did in Egypt and in the wilderness, and have tempted me now these ten times, and have not hearkened to my voice;
22Because all those men which haue seene my glory, and my miracles which I did in Egypt, and in the wildernesse, and haue tempted mee now these ten times, and haue not hearkened to my voice,
Numbers 14:23
23Surely they shall not see the land which I sware unto their fathers, neither shall any of them that provoked me see it:
23†Surely they shall not see the land which I sware vnto their fathers, neither shall any of them that prouoked me, see it.
- Hebr. if they see the land.
